Short Straw Bride Review

SHORT-STRAW BRIDEI enjoyed reading this story and finished it within a day. It's the story about Meredith Hayes who happens to trespass on Archer land when she is really young. A young Travis Archer helps her and from that moment he becomes the hero of her dreams. Twelve years pass and she happens to overhear a plot to take Archer land. She risks everything to warn the Archers of impending doom.

She becomes injured while helping to protect their homestead and spends days recovering. Her reputation is put at risk and the four Archer bachelor's fight over who is to marry her. Drawing the short straw wins her hand in marriage. Travis Archer does all he can to be that man.

I like the simple romance that develops between these two characters and how she helps Travis to see that his way of life needs change. He helps Meredith to find a home where she feels safe and protected.

I will definately keep this book. I was given a free copy of this book by Bethany House for my independant and unbiased opinion.

A Book Review



Prize Of My Heart held my attention and I could not put it down. Laurena Huntley meets Captain Brogan Talvis on her father's estate. At first, Laurena is unsure of Brogan's intentions. She has every right to be curious about the Captain because the Captain holds a secret purpose in having Laurena's Father build a ship for him. I liked the fact that though they had a hint of attraction for one another, it took them both time to get to know one another on a deeper level.

I liked the fact that Brogan made the right choice to go after Laurena when she is kidnapped rather than following through with his plan. I thought the love that bloomed between the two was sweet and natural. Laurena was the patient teacher to Brogan's need to feel love not only from her but from God. In the end, when secrets come out and Brogan is heart-broken over the truth of his life...Laurena points out the blessings in his life and encourages forgiveness.

Lisa Norato weaves a story that is inspiring as well as a sweet story of letting go of one's past and making a new brighter future full of hope and faith.
I recieved a complimentary copy of this book from Bethany House for my honest and unbiased opinion in regards to this novel.
